Tuchel bets on pace and flexibility as England name a sprint-focused World Cup squad

Thomas Tuchel’s England World Cup squad emphasizes athleticism and versatility, dropping several Euro 2024 names and leaning on pacey, multi-position players (Madueke, Livramento, Spence, Quansah) alongside a bulk of Arsenal and City representatives (Rice, Saka, Guehi, O’Reilly, Stones). The 26-man group mixes experience (Kane, Henderson, Rice) with younger talents and a plan to exploit width and pace, while maintaining a reliable spine in goal (Pickford, Henderson, Trafford) and a front line of Kane, Toney and Watkins.

49ers lean on athleticism to remake roster in 2026 draft

San Francisco used eight picks in the 2026 NFL Draft, prioritizing athleticism, speed and mental toughness to address a slow 2025 defense and aging offense. The selections—De’Zhaun Stribling, Romello Height, Kaelon Black, Gracen Halton, Carver Willis, Ephesians Prysock, Jaden Dugger, and Enrique Cruz Jr.—were driven by a data-driven emphasis on pro-ready traits and Relative Athletic Scores, with Lynch and Shanahan hoping the versatile, high-upside players bolster multiple areas and accelerate a roster renovation.

Bears select raw, hyper-athletic DT Jordan van den Berg in Round 6

Chicago Bears used the 213th pick in the 2026 NFL Draft to take Georgia Tech defensive tackle Jordan van den Berg, a 6’3”, 310-pound interior lineman with a perfect 10.0 Relative Athletic Score who emerged as a disruptive run defender after transferring from Penn State to Georgia Tech, earning 2024 All-ACC honors and projected for upside as a raw yet high-ceiling interior defender.

Browns Bet on Taylen Green’s Athletic Upside in Round 6

Arkansas quarterback Taylen Green, renowned for elite athletic testing (4.36 40-yard dash, 43.5-inch vertical) and a 6-foot-6 frame, was selected by the Browns with the 182nd overall pick in the sixth round of the 2026 NFL Draft. His college passing numbers were modest over four years (Boise State and Arkansas), prompting questions about his NFL readiness. Cleveland is drafting him as a quarterback with potential to contribute in other offensive roles, given the team’s current QB depth behind Deshaun Watson, Shedeur Sanders, and Dillon Gabriel.

Eagles land versatile TE Eli Stowers at No. 54, eyeing big upside

The Philadelphia Eagles selected Vanderbilt tight end Eli Stowers with the 54th overall pick in the 2026 NFL Draft. A former high school quarterback who transitioned to tight end in college, Stowers posted increasing receiving production across New Mexico State and Vanderbilt (2023: 35-366-2; 2024: 49-638-5; 2025: 62-769-4) and demonstrated elite athleticism at the NFL Combine (4.51-second 40, 45.5-inch vertical, 11'3" broad jump). At 6'4", 239 pounds he profiles as a big-receiver weapon who will need to improve blocking to become a complete tight end, with time to develop behind Dallas Goedert in 2026.

Indy Standouts: 10 Combine Performances That Could Shape the 2026 NFL Draft

At the 2026 NFL Scouting Combine in Indianapolis, 300+ prospects showcased their athleticism, with 10 players notably boosting their stock: Ohio State LB Sonny Styles (4.46 40, 43.5" vertical), Vanderbilt TE Eli Stowers (45.5" vertical, 4.51 40, 11'3" broad), Arkansas RB Mike Washington Jr. (4.33 40, 39" vertical, 10'8" broad), edge Malachi Lawrence (4.52 40, 40" vert, 10'10" broad), S Jalon Kilgore (4.40 40, 37" vertical, 10'10" broad), Texas Tech edge David Bailey (4.5/40, top speed ~22.9 mph, 14.5 sacks in 2022), LB Jacob Rodriguez (4.57 40, 38.5" vert), WR Chris Brazzell II (6'4", 198 lbs, 4.37 40), T Max Iheanachor (4.91 40, heavy measurables), and S Dillon Thieneman (4.35 40, 41" vert). The results help shape draft stock as teams weigh speed, length and burst against on-field production.

Speed takes over Day 4 as Sadiq leads a blistering 2026 NFL Combine

Day 4 of the 2026 NFL Scouting Combine showcased elite speed across the board, led by Oregon tight end Kenyon Sadiq’s 4.39-second 40, with the defensive groups posting record speeds (defensive line 4.87, linebackers 4.55, defensive backs 4.44) and tight ends posting the fastest average among the offense. Eli Stowers (Vanderbilt) posted a 45.5-inch vertical, a 4.51 40 and an 11-foot-3 broad jump; Kadyn Proctor discussed aiming for 350-355 pounds; Lorenzo Styles Jr. led a sub-4.4 safety group (Styles 4.27, Spears-Jennings 4.32, Stukes 4.33, Thieneman 4.35). Thieneman’s 4.35 and other fast times boosted first-round chatter, while Connor Lew shared a beach-snapping origin story and Georgia tackle Monroe Freeling highlighted yoga’s benefits for injury prevention and mobility.

Tristan Wirfs: The Rise of NFL's Elite Offensive Linemen

The article explores the evolution of NFL offensive linemen into some of the league's most athletic players, highlighting their increased involvement in complex plays and their ability to perform agile, powerful maneuvers. It discusses how modern training techniques and a focus on athleticism have transformed these traditionally large players into versatile athletes capable of matching the speed and agility of smaller players. Examples include players like Cesar Ruiz and Tristan Wirfs, who demonstrate remarkable speed and agility, challenging traditional perceptions of offensive linemen.
